We may get paid by partner for deals, including promoted items

Menu

UST - Ultimate Survival Technologies SplashFlash, Flashlight, LED 25 Lumens, Blue 1146783

Product Description

UST - Ultimate Survival Technologies SplashFlash, Flashlight, LED 25 Lumens, Blue 1146783

UST - Ultimate Survival Technologies SplashFlash, Flashlight, LED 25 Lumens, Blue 1146783

$9.19

    Last Updated:
    Mar 02, 2026 04:53 PM
    An unhandled error has occurred. Reload 🗙